Drybar Founder Alli Webb on Scaling a $200+ Million Business without a College Degree

Alli Webb, the founder of Drybar, shares her journey from a stay-at-home mother to a successful entrepreneur who sold her company for over $200 million, all without a college degree or formal business training. Her entrepreneurial path began with a mobile hair business in Los Angeles, offering $40 blowouts to mothers, a service that was not widely available at the time. This mobile service quickly evolved into her first brick-and-mortar salon, Drybar. Webb reflects on her childhood in Boca Raton, highlighting how growing up with parents who owned a small business, called Flips, inadvertently provided her with foundational lessons in entrepreneurship. She observed her parents building and growing their business, which instilled in her an understanding of customer service and how to treat people—skills she later realized were invaluable, even though she didn't initially aspire to be an entrepreneur. This upbringing provided a strong, albeit unrecognized at the time, foundation for her future ventures. The article delves into the intense experience of building and scaling Drybar, noting the intoxicating feeling of growth alongside the significant mental cost it incurred. Webb openly discusses personal challenges, including her divorce, her son's struggles with addiction leading to a visit to rehab, and her own experience with burnout. These difficult life events prompted a period of deep self-reflection and personal growth, leading to a 'softer version' of herself and fostering greater self-awareness. This journey of introspection ultimately inspired her to write the book, “The Messy Truth.” Webb also touches upon the intimidation she felt during the fundraising process and when curating the Drybar board. Despite these challenges, she navigated them successfully, underscoring her resilience and business acumen. A significant theme discussed is her past obsession with perfection, which she admits was detrimental to her mental health. She recounts her conviction that any small flaw in one store could lead to the collapse of the entire business. While acknowledging the importance of addressing problems, she now understands that this extreme pursuit of perfection caused undue stress and a misguided perception of passion, sometimes leading her to be overly critical in her quest for an ideal customer experience.
